Important safety nformat on
Your safety is of the utmost importance to us. Please
make sure that you read this instruction booklet before
attempting to install or use the appliance. If you are
unsure of any of the information contained in this
booklet, please contact the Customer Care Department.
General Informat on
oThis appliance is designed for domestic household use and for
the cooking and frying of domestic foodstuffs.
oIMPORTANT: The adjacent furniture and all materials used in
the installation must be able to withstand a minimum
temperature of 85°C above the ambient temperature of the
room it is located in, whilst in use.
oCertain types of vinyl or laminate kitchen furniture are
particularly prone to heat damage or discolouration at
temperatures below the guidelines given above.
oAny damage caused by the appliance being installed in
contravention of this temperature limit, will be the liability of
the owner
oYour new appliance is guaranteed against electrical or
mechanical defects, subject to certain exclusions that are noted
in the manufacturer’s Conditions Of Guarantee. The foregoing
does not affect your statutory rights.
oThe use of this appliance for any other purpose or in any other
environment without the express agreement of the manufacturer
will invalidate any warranty or liability claim.
oYou should not use this appliance to store items on or as a work
surface.
oNo modifications to the appliance are permitted by the
manufacturer.
oYou should not store or place flammable or highly flammable
liquids/materials on top of or near the appliance. Items made
from aluminium, plastic or plastic film should also be kept away
from the appliance, as they may fuse to the surface.
oRepairs may only be carried out by service engineers that
are approved by the manufacturer
5
Ch ld Safety
oWe strongly recommend that babies and young children are
prevented from being near to the appliance and not allowed to
touch the appliance at any time During and after use, all
surfaces will be hot.
oIf it is necessary for younger family members to be in the
kitchen, please ensure that they are kept under close supervision
at all times.
oOlder children should only be allowed to utilise the appliance
when supervised.
General Safety
oThe appliance should only be installed and connected by a
GASSAFE registered installer.
oCare should be taken to ensure that the units and work surfaces
that you build the appliance into, meet with the relevant
standards.
Dur ng use
oAny film or stickers that are present on the hob surface when it
is delivered should be removed before use.
oCare should be used when utilising the appliance, otherwise
there is a risk of burns being caused.
oYou should not allow the electrical connection cables to come
into contact with the hob surface when it is hot or any hot
cookware.
oIf fat and oil overheats, then it can ignite extremely quickly. For
this reason, when cooking with fat and oil the appliance should
not be left unattended.
oMake sure that all of the cooking zones are switched off after
use.
6
Clean ng
oCleaning of the hob should be carried out on a regular basis.
oIMPORTANT: Before attempting to clean the appliance, it
should be disconnected from the mains and cool.
oGreat care should be taken whilst using this appliance and when
following the cleaning procedure.
oYou should not use a steam jet or any other high pressure
cleaning equipment to clean the appliance.
Installat on
This appliance must be correctly installed by a
GASSAFE registered installer, strictly in
accordance with the manufacturer’s instructions
and the relevant British Standards Please see the
specific section of this booklet that refers to
installation
oThe manufacturer declines any responsibility for injury or
damage, to person or property, as a result of improper
use or installation of this appliance
oIf the appliance is being used in a Leisure Accommodation
Vehicle, the requirements of N 721 MUST be followed
oThe manufacturer DOES NOT recommend that this
appliance is installed on any type of marine vessel

7
Spec f cat ons
HHG610SS
Product d mens ons:
Depth: 510 mm
Width: 600 mm
Height: 40 mm
Aperture d mens ons:
Depth: 480 mm
Width: 560 mm
Product spec f cat ons:
o1 x 3.00 kW rapid burner
o2 x 1.75 kW semi-rapid burners
o1 x 1.00 kW auxiliary burner
oFront control operation
oEnamelled pan stands
oAutomatic ignition
oFlame failure safety device on each burner
Standard accessor es:
oLPG conversion jets
8
HHG710SS
Product d mens ons:
Depth: 510 mm
Width: 700 mm
Height: 40 mm
Aperture d mens ons:
Depth: 480 mm
Width: 560 mm
Product spec f cat ons:
o1 x 3.80 kW triple crown (wok) burner
o1 x 3.00 kW rapid burner
o2 x 1.75 kW semi-rapid burners
o1 x 1.00 kW auxiliary burner
oFront control operation
oEnamelled pan stands
oAutomatic ignition
oFlame failure safety device on each burner
Standard accessor es:
oLPG conversion jets
9
Electr cal deta ls
Rated Voltage: 220 - 240 Vac 50 / 60 Hz
Supply Connection: 3 A (double pole switched fused outlet with
3mm contact gap)
Max Rated Inputs: 0.8 W
Mains Supply Lead: 3 core x 0.75 mm²
Gas deta ls
Connection: Rp ½ (ISO R7)
Type: Natural Gas (20 mbar)
Alternative LPG G30 (28-30/37 mbar)
